“I Know That It Is Solemn Mockery Before God That Ye Should Baptize Little Children”

Brant Gardner

[it is solemn mockery before God, that ye should baptize little children.]: The reason that it is “solemn mockery” is that it is well-intentioned, but it denies the true nature of the atonement. The “solemn” refers to the righteous intent, and the “mockery” to the fact that baptizing infants denies the essential agency involved in the baptismal covenant.
